Mereka menawarkan lebih banyak fitur daripada ZeroMQ. Queues - DB vs Redis vs RabbitMQ vs SQS. And also, … Mereka memiliki Antrian persisten yang nyata, Dukungan untuk transaksi dll. Nagu Zmq, saab seda kasutada nii maakleri kui ka P2P topoloogiatega. We use activemq openWire protocol vs. rabbit AMQP, Here is one example result of the test we did on 1 publisher/1 consumer and we measure the Reviewers felt that IBM MQ meets the needs of their business better than Apache ActiveMQ. I found myself recently with a task of testing various Python messaging clients. RabbitMQ, Kafka, and ActiveMQ all serve the same basic purpose, but can go about their jobs differently. They vary from L1 to L5 with "L5" being the highest. RabbitMQ is one of the most popular open source message brokers. Kafka vs RabbitMQ – Differences in Architecture RabbitMQ Architecture. How choose a message broker. RabbitMQ vs. Kafka. activemq vs rabbitmq: Comparison between activemq and rabbitmq based on user comments from StackOverflow. All Answers Julien #1. We'd be interested to hear any experiences with the pros and cons of ActiveMQ vs RabbitMQ vs ZeroMQ. Apache ActiveMQ 5 implements the JMS 1.1 spec. In this post, I reviewed how to get started with an Amazon MQ broker and walked you through several code examples that explored the differences between RabbitMQ and Apache ActiveMQ client integrations. Queues can be useful tool to scale applications or integrate complex systems. 16 Jun MQTT messaging with open source Brokers: RabbitMQ ActiveMQ … Published on 20 October 2009 under ActiveMQ, Messaging, Python, RabbitMQ. I suggest you read the AMQP wikipedia article to get an idea of the concepts used in AMQP, which are different than the ones you're familiar in JMS. RabbitMQ : Open source message broker written in Erlang. RabbitMQ is an implementation of a Message Broker, and as is also often referred to as a Service Bus. OpenWire is our cross language Wire Protocol to allow native access to ActiveMQ from a number of different languages and platforms. Support of AMQP 1.0 in ActiveMQ, Apollo and Qpid brokers and announcements for HornetQ and RabbitMQ let hope that AMQP is a success. The MQTT Broker performance comparison report finally states that the Bevywise MQTT Route occupies the second position after mosquitto with respect to message processing capabilities @ 100% CPU load in all QOS categories.They also mentioned that it has lower latency/message delivery time compared to ActiveMQ and HiveMQ across all QOSes. I did a very basic evaluation of ZeroMQ, RabbitMQ, MSMQ and ActiveMQ a. The top reviewer of ActiveMQ writes "Stable with a straightforward setup, but better documentation is needed". User registers and we need to send a welcome email. But this will also depend on the language stack you are using. The descriptions are … Apache ActiveMQ 5 vs. Apache ActiveMQ 6. Share on. Dec 17, 2017. For even better performance with a slight decrease in reliability in the case of hardware failure a Memory Mapped option is available. Other popular implementations of message brokers include ActiveMQ, ZeroMQ, Azure Service Bus, and Amazon Simple Queue Service (SQS). Message Oriented Middleware or MOM concept involves the exchange of data between different applications using messages asynchronously. At early stages, we constructed our distributed messaging middleware based on ActiveMQ 5.x(prior to 5.3). What does rabbitmq do better or worse than activemq. Here is a basic use case. Conclusion. Connectivity > Protocols > OpenWire. application. ZeroMQ is a messaging queue library that allows developing complicated communication decisions using API. The communication is managed with … 24 Feb Messaging IBM MQ and MQ Light Apache ActiveMQ, Pivotal RabbitMQ, Eclipse all cores in production must Cost comparison: IBM MQ vs. 13 Dec STOMP Messaging Benchmarks: ActiveMQ vs Apollo vs HornetQ vs RabbitMQ Note: RabbitMQ 2.7.0 sometimes dies midway through the. Information about any other interesting message queues is also welcome. Comparison of ActiveMQ, RabbitMQ and ZeroMQ message-oriented middleware ZeroMQ. Using this mechanism, applications are decoupled and senders and receivers … ActiveMQ dan RabbitMQ adalah Sistem Pesan yang memerlukan instalasi dan administrasi. Apache ActiveMQ vs RabbitMQ. There are lot of differences between all of these. ActiveMQ: Open source Apache project written in Java. On the other hand, the top reviewer of VMware RabbitMQ writes "Beneficial features, simple install, highly scalable, and simple "pub/sub" model". I decided to rewrite it to offer a wider view on the topic. RabbitMQ. For feature updates and roadmaps, our reviewers preferred the direction of Apache ActiveMQ over IBM MQ. I found a good, simple, and short description of three well-known open source message queues - ActiveMQ, RabbitMQ, and ZeroMQ. They are called message queues, message brokers, or messaging tools. So far activemq has outperformed rabbitmq using the default out-of-box configuration especially on the latency side. Performance-wise, ActiveMQ does a bit worse than RabbitMQ, achieving at most 3 857 msgs/s with synchronous replication. A decisive factor may be the break with the previous too overloaded version 0-10-0. ActiveMQ is most compared with VMware RabbitMQ, Apache Kafka, IBM MQ, Anypoint MQ and PubSub+ Event Broker, whereas Red Hat AMQ is most compared with Apache Kafka, VMware RabbitMQ, IBM MQ, IBM Event Streams and Amazon MQ. While they’re not the same service, many often narrow down their messaging options to these two, but are left wondering which of them is better. 2.7 0.0 L4 Apache ActiveMQ VS Embedded RabbitMQ A JVM library to use RabbitMQ as an embedded service * Code Quality Rankings and insights are calculated and provided by Lumnify . This seems to be the maximum and is achieved with 1 node and 25 threads: Membandingkan 0MQ dengan ActiveMQ atau RabbitMQ tidak adil. It natively supports both messaging patterns described above. General purpose message broker—uses variations of request/reply, point to point, and pub-sub communication patterns. This allows messages to be “replayed” should a broker crash. Among the above RabbitMQ is the one which is most popular and has good client libraries support in popular languages. RabbitMQ is an AMQP broker, while ActiveMQ is a JMS one. The terminology used in this article includes: A message queue is a queue in RabbitMQ, and this “queue” in Kafka is referred to as a log, but to simplify the information in the article, I will refer to queues instead of switching to ‘log’ all the time. Reviewers felt that Apache ActiveMQ meets the needs of their business better than RabbitMQ. 15+ years old and very mature. Edit: My initial answer had a strong focus on AMQP. The ActiveMQ Artemis append-only journal comes in several different flavors. ActiveMQ. When comparing quality of ongoing product support, Apache ActiveMQ and RabbitMQ provide similar levels of assistance. Apache ActiveMQ is an open source message broker written in Java together with a full Java Message Service (JMS) client. ZeroMQ adalah implementasi soket berorientasi pesan yang ringan. When you choose a message broker you have to ask yourself: Will my application require full control in application side? For me ActiveMQ and RabbitMQ are the most popular message brokers today, they have different concepts but in practice they work in really similar way. We did an evaluation between activemq and rabbitmq with different test cases. And this original post right after the donation. See on Šveitsi armee sõnumivahetuse nuga :-). ActiveMQ is rated 7.0, while VMware RabbitMQ is rated 8.0. ActiveMQ is more in the RabbitMQ league than Kafka and like Kafka, it is written in Java. We record data in the User table and separately call API of email service provider. ActiveMQ automatically handles routing messages from topic to queue. 2.7 0.0 L4 Apache ActiveMQ Artemis VS Embedded RabbitMQ A JVM library to use RabbitMQ as an embedded service * Code Quality Rankings and insights are calculated and provided by Lumnify. In this article I’ll present my findings regarding performance and scalability on two Python clients connecting to ActiveMQ and RabbitMQ message brokers.. For ActiveMQ … The Java OpenWire transport is the default transport in ActiveMQ 4.x … Translate. One of the main difference is that in AMQP a producer sends to an exchange without knowing the actual message distribution strategy while in JMS the producer … Supported clients include Java via JMS 1.1 as well as several other "cross language" clients. I’ve long believed that’s not the correct question to ask. See our list of best Message Queue (MQ) Software vendors. As our trade business throughput rises, pressure originating from our messaging clusteralso becomes urgent. Smart broker / dumb consumer model—consistent delivery of messages to consumers, at around the same speed as the broker monitors the consumer state. When comparing quality of ongoing product support, reviewers felt that IBM MQ is the preferred option. We will wait until the product matures to make that decision. In addition to the JMS concepts described above, ActiveMQ also providers persistence. For feature updates and roadmaps, our reviewers preferred the direction of RabbitMQ over Apache ActiveMQ. ActiveMQ 6 (Artemis) will implement JMS 2.0. It provides "Enterprise Features" which in this case means fostering the communication from more than one client or server. ActiveMQ is another big player in the field with an impressive feature set. ActiveMQ vs RabbitMQ vs ZeroMQ vs Apache Qpid vs Kafka vs IronMQ -Message Queue Comparision What are Message Queues[MQ]? Nagu RabbitMQ, on ka täpsemate stsenaariumide rakendamine lihtsam, kuid tavaliselt toore jõudluse hinnaga. RabbitMQ. Apache ActiveMQ vs IBM MQ. A message in Kafka is often called a record, but again, I will refer to messages in order to simplify the information here. It seems activemq is better than rabbitmq in the sense that it is easy to set up and maintenance for cluster. 2 Nov Both RabbitMQ and ZeroMQ look good but I have no experience with these or any other queuing systems. RabbitMQ. A. Apache ActiveMQ has multiple products with multiple versions: a. ActiveMQ - (version 5.x.x) b. ActiveMQ Artemis - (version 1.x.x) This means that we are not yet ready to declare that ActiveMQ Artemis is the successor to ActiveMQ 5.x. Comparing RabbitMQ & ActiveMQ Clustering & Fault Tolerance Supported Protocols of Interest RabbitMQ ActiveMQ "broker" means a logical grouping of 1 or more Erlang VM nodes each running the RabbitMQ app Supports load balancing of messages on a … Amazon SQS : AWS product for message queueing. ActiveMQ on keskteel. For the ultimate in performance and reliability AIO on Linux is supported via a small JNI library. Source. RabbitMQ, Kafka, and ActiveMQ are all messaging technologies used to provide asynchronous communication and decouple processes (detaching the sender and receiver of a message).. Our multinational business uses it for asynchronous communication, search, social network activity stream, data pipeline,even in its trade processes. Python messaging: ActiveMQ and RabbitMQ. Visit our partner's website for more details.